Curriculum Vitae or Character Vitals?

During that wonderful 15 minutes of silence during lunchtime, I was tidying up my CPD (sounds posh doesn't it) folder.  I could keep you in suspense.........  Ok, you twisted my arm.  It stands for Continuous Professional Development.  Basically it is a folder that contains your CV, certificates from courses you have attended, lesson observation feedback notes, even letters of gratitude from parents!  In fact anything that is remotely connected to your life as a member of the teaching profession. 

Looking at the contents of the folder I noticed that some of the more ancient documents were looking rather frayed around the edges, a bit like our characters.  I looked closer at the CV, a little dated now.  It needs refreshing, updating, again a bit like our characters.  Then I remembered a man I know whose CV will never be outdated or need refreshing..................................have a look at it.
